Stanton Street Colonial

When we began the design for this renovation, the client shared that she wanted to open up the kitchen to the rest of the house without losing the traditional feel of the home.

In the end, removing an unused back porch added much-needed square footage to this 1923 Dutch Colonial home. Custom stained glass pocket doors allow for the kitchen to open up into the dining room without losing the original charm. Tile backsplash by Tempest tile and quartersawn oak island anchor and add to the Craftsman style of the home.
